Subject: [PATCH v4 11/16] powerpc: Enable Prefixed Instructions
Date: Fri, 20 Mar 2020 16:18:04 +1100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200320051809.24332-12-jniethe5@g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20200320051809.24332-1-jniethe5@gmail.com>
From: Alistair Popple <alistair@popple.id.au>
Prefix instructions have their own FSCR bit which needs to enabled via
a CPU feature. The kernel will save the FSCR for problem state but it
needs to be enabled initially.
If prefixed instructions are made unavailable by the [H]FSCR, attempting
to use them will cause a facility unavailable exception. Add "PREFIX" to
the facility_strings[].
Currently there are no prefixed instructions that are actually emulated
by emulate_instruction() within facility_unavailable_exception().
However, when caused by a prefixed instructions the SRR1 PREFIXED bit is
set. Prepare for dealing with emulated prefixed instructions by checking
for this bit.
